AIIMS 2019 Physics Kinematics Assertion Reason Question
Assertion: The equation of motion can be applied only if acceleration is along the direction of velocity and is constant. Reason: If the acceleration of the body is constant then its motion is known as uniform motion.
If both assertion and reason are true and reason is the correct explanation of assertion.
If both assertion and reason are true but reason is not the correct explanation of assertion.
If assertion is true but reason is false.
If both assertion and reason are false.
Correct Answer
Detailed Explanation
The assertion is false because the equations of motion can be applied even when acceleration is not along the direction of velocity, as long as acceleration is constant; this includes cases of projectile motion. The reason is also false because constant acceleration does not equate to uniform motion; uniform motion implies zero acceleration. Therefore, both the assertion and reason are incorrect, making option D the correct choice. Options A and B are incorrect as they assume at least one of the statements is true, while option C incorrectly claims the assertion is true.
